#c6dfb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6dfbf is composed of 77.6% red, 87.5%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 106.9 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 81.2%. #c6dfbf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8dbf7f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#c6dfbf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c6dfbf has RGB values of R:198, G:223,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 13033407.

Shades and Tints of #c6dfb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6dfbf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ced0ce is the less saturated color, while #b5fda1 is the most saturated one.
